Early Intervention, Preschool & Day Care Conference
Presented by the Diagnostic Center of Central California
Regarding children 2 – 5 years of age.
This workshop is for the new or experienced educator, parent or administrator who can benefit from a fresh set of eyes or new start in addressing particularly difficult behavior. In a unique and interactive way, participants will consider impacts on behavior including communication, cognition and anxiety and reconsider both traditional structures and personal beliefs. A practical look at the impacts of adult/child realtionships, barriers to success and ideas for renewed energy (for both adult and child) will be included.
Participants will:
- Note impacts to behavior, including typical and atypical child development, communication and/or adult and child experiences.
- Consider self-beliefs and/or skill limits that can impact child or adult
- Consider strategies (and examples) for the classroom and other environments
- Use resources to reengage or reconsider a child’s behaviors and needs
